21st July, 1958.

G.C. Stunell, Esq.,
36, Elgar Hoad,
Sholing,
Southampton.

Dear Mr. Stunell,

Further to my letter of the 14th May, I had hoped that
by now Mr. Ryan would be back in London and that we could have
arranged for him to see you. Uhforlunately, however, he has
been delayed on the Continent, but in the meantime I should very
much like the opportunity of talking to you about your D-Day
experiences, particularly as the questionnaire you completed for
us was so interesting. I wonder, therefore, if you would very
kindly telephone me at this office (reverse the charges), so that
we could arrange a mutually convenient time.

Yours sincerely,

(Joan Ogle Isaacs )
Research Editor
